Personal Care Help
While maneuvering day-to-day live can offer difficulties for people with specials needs, individual treatment aid supplies necessary support tailored to their distinct needs. This kind of home treatment solution includes a series of tasks designed to promote independence and improve high quality of life. Personal care aides assist with day-to-day tasks such as showering, dressing, brushing, and toileting, making sure people preserve personal hygiene and comfort. They might additionally assist with meal prep work, drug administration, and movement support. By supplying personalized treatment, these experts empower people to involve more completely in their everyday routines and social tasks. Generally, personal care aid plays a significant function in promoting dignity and freedom for those with impairments, enabling them to thrive in their home environment.

Break Care Options
Reprieve care works as an essential resource for households and caretakers of people with handicaps, providing momentary alleviation from the needs of daily caregiving. This kind of solution can take numerous types, consisting of in-home break treatment, where trained experts go to the home to help with care tasks. Conversely, families might go with facility-based break care, where people receive care in a specific atmosphere, permitting caregivers to take a break. Furthermore, some companies offer emergency situation respite services for unexpected conditions. These alternatives not just aid ease caretaker anxiety yet also advertise the health of people with handicaps by offering them brand-new experiences and social interaction. In general, respite treatment plays a crucial duty in supporting both caregivers and those they take care of.

Eligibility Standards Clarified
To get approved for NDIS home treatment services, individuals need to fulfill specific qualification standards that analyze their circumstances and demands. First, candidates must be matured in between 7 and 65 years and have a long-term and considerable special needs that impacts their ability to carry out everyday tasks. In addition, they should be an Australian person, an irreversible local, or hold a Protected Special Classification Visa. The NDIS needs evidence of the special needs, normally through clinical analyses or records. People must demonstrate that they need support to get involved in economic and social life. These criteria assure that services are routed in the direction of those that genuinely require help, advertising independence and improved lifestyle for individuals with disabilities.
Application Refine Actions
Steering the application procedure for NDIS home treatment services includes numerous clear steps that individuals should follow to ensure an effective outcome. Possible applicants need to identify their qualification based on the standards set by the NDIS. Next, they require to gather pertinent documentation, including medical reports and personal identification. Following this, individuals can complete the Accessibility Request Kind, which is crucial for initiating the application. Once submitted, the NDIS will evaluate the application and may ask for extra details or information. After authorization, participants can develop an individualized plan outlining their details needs and assistance choices. They can pick registered solution companies to deliver the needed home treatment solutions, making certain that they obtain appropriate support tailored to their requirements.
